Frequently Asked Questions about hostels in Islamabad

  • What affordable attractions should backpackers visit in Islamabad?

    Islamabad has some great budget-friendly sights. You can check out the Faisal Mosque, one of the largest mosques in the world, or visit the Pakistan Monument, a stunning structure that represents the four provinces of Pakistan. If you want some fresh air, head to the Marghazar Zoo, a great place to see local wildlife.

  • What budget-friendly events or festivals are taking place in and around Islamabad?

    Islamabad has a few cultural events throughout the year. The Lok Virsa Museum hosts the annual Lok Mela, a festival celebrating Pakistani culture. The Islamabad Food Festival is another popular event, with stalls offering food from all over Pakistan.

  • What’s the best budget-friendly way to reach Islamabad?

    The cheapest way to get to Islamabad is by bus. You can take a bus from major cities in Pakistan like Lahore, Karachi, and Peshawar. If you're coming from further afield, you can fly into Islamabad International Airport (ISB), which is about 20 km from the city centre.

  • What's the best time of the year to visit Islamabad?

    The best time to visit Islamabad is during the spring (March to May) and autumn (September to November) when the weather is pleasant and the skies are clear. You can avoid the extreme heat of summer and the cold of winter.
